André Parsal is a human[1]. His place of birth was Hérault[2]. He was born on November 26, 1900[3]. He passed away in Cormeilles-en-Parisis[4]. He died on January 18, 1967[5]. He worked as a politician[6], laborer[7], and trade unionist[8].
